  • the present invention relates to a partial method Coating a paper web with pressure sensitive masses according to the preamble of claim 1 and a device for performing of the procedure.
  • the CH-PS shows 602 351 a coating process in which a color former and a dye acceptor composition which reacts with color formation can be applied to a paper web.
  • These masses are applied by means of flexographic printing units. This is from a container in which the mass to be applied is removed by means of an immersion roller and via a transfer roller on the ones carrying the printing formes Transfer cylinder.
  • the Mass released onto a paper web by an impression cylinder is supported.
  • color image masses are used which, for example, in organic solvents such as toluene or a Mixture of toluene and ethyl alcohol are dissolved.
  • EP-A-0 064 204 also describes a manufacturing process of carbonless reaction papers described using flexographic printing. Also here coating compositions are used, the organic solvents include and thus also have the disadvantages mentioned above.
  • An object of the invention is to provide a partial method Coating a paper web with at least one pressure-sensitive, to create usable mass for copying, in which the to be applied Mass can be dosed exactly, this mass is environmentally friendly should be.

  • Another object of the invention is a device to design in such a way that an exact dosage of the coating material can be carried out.
  • an exact dosage of the layer can be achieved become.
  • the layer volume is determined by the shape and depth of the Well of the anilox roller determined.
  • the printing formes have an elastic surface on.
  • a material is advantageously chosen for the printing forms, which has a good wetting, so that the raster image of the mass, that of the Anilox roller is transferred to the printing forms, before being applied to the Paper web dissolves essentially automatically. This will put on the paper web get an optimal mass layer, which results in good quality of the typeface when copying.
  • the paper web partially coated in this way is after the coating process passed through a drying plant.
  • this drying system consists of a high frequency dryer, because this affects the water directly and hardly heats the paper web. This ensures that the desired flatness of the paper web is guaranteed even after the drying process.
  • a is shown schematically Means 1 for feeding a paper web 2 into a coating system 3 led.
  • the web speed is around 4 m / s.
  • the means 1 for feeding the paper web 2 can consist, for example, of a roll stand, which is a role of a in a form printing machine, not shown can accommodate printed paper web. It would also be conceivable that the paper web directly from the printing machine, not shown, of the coating system 3 is supplied.
  • the paper web 2 is between one Impression cylinder 4 and an impression cylinder 5, which are turned against each other are passed through.
  • the printing cylinder 5 is, as will be described in more detail later is provided with printing forms.
  • the impression cylinder 5 and in particular the printing forms are in contact with an anilox roller 6.
  • This anilox roller 6 dips into a container 7 in which the coating composition 8 is included.
  • the coating composition 8 is driven by the anilox roller 6 is picked up and scraped off with a squeegee 11 positioned negatively, that the mass 8 is only in the cups of the grid Anilox roller 6 is located. This mass is then on the printing forms of the Transfer printing cylinder 5 from where the order is placed on the paper web 2.
  • the peripheral speed of the anilox roller 6 is essentially correct with the peripheral speed of the impression cylinder 5. It is but also conceivable that the peripheral speed of the anilox roller 6 with respect that of the printing cylinder 5 can be reduced slightly, whereby the amount of mass applied to the surface of the paper web 2 is reduced can be, this reduction is at most in the range of about 5 percent of the applied coating mass.
  • the coating composition 8 in the container 7 is in a known manner constantly circulated.
  • air bubbles can form which are attached to the Surface of the coating compound 8 arrive.
  • the container 7 is designed that the coating compound 8 can flow over a side wall, this overflowed mass is on an inclined plane in a known manner fed back into a storage container. While going through the the air bubbles come to the surface and burst, the air trapped inside can escape.
  • the paper web 2 is covered by a Drying system 9 performed, in which the partially applied layers be dried. Then the paper web 2 is shown schematically System 10 fed for further processing. Further processing can consist of the creation of forms, as described below , but it is also possible that the paper web is wound on a roll which is then, for example, another coating system is applied to apply a further layer.

  • the first mass with which a paper web is coated and which contains the dye-forming components includes, for example Aminoplast microcapsules, which have a temperature resistance from 1 ° C to 240 ° C.
  • the particle size range is between 6 up to 8 ⁇ m.
  • a spacer is provided, which consists of a modified Wheat starch exists, and its particle size is 10 ⁇ m.
  • Binders are aqueous copolymer dispersions based on (Meth) acrylic acid esters used, which are additionally mixed with hardening resins are to the friction resistance and the aging resistance of the layer mass to improve.
  • the viscosity for this mass is 20 seconds / 6 mm cup, the pH is 8.4.
  • the second mass with which the paper web is coated can, for example, essentially contains reactants or color developers powder-based and also a water-soluble binder. This is mixed with resins to reinforce the reactants.
  • a color developer can be a chemical commercially available under the name "Copisil” modified aluminum layer silicate based on montmorillonite become. The fineness is in the range of 10. The viscosity is 13 seconds / 5 mm beaker, the pH value at 7.8.

  • This drying system consists of a high frequency dryer, with which the water molecules by an electromagnetic Alternating field experience a change in orientation. Here is a Frictional heat is generated, which is then the heat of evaporation of the water is dissipated. This ensures that the free paper surfaces are not heated be, whereby a desired plan edition of the treated in this way Paper webs and the forms created from them can be achieved.
  • the length of this high-frequency dryer depends on the paper web speed. The required performance depends on the size of the layer or the amount of water to be extracted per hour.
  • FIG. 5 shows a partial area of the surface of the anilox roller. It has been shown here that it is advantageous if the shape of the cells 27 are hexagonal on the anilox roller.
  • the grid is 30 up to 40 lines per centimeter during the web portion, which is by the webs 28 is formed, makes up 20 to 35%.
  • the well depth t is preferably 90 to 130 ⁇ m.
  • the optimal amount of the corresponding masses can be put on the paper with a corresponding screen roller 6. Measured dry, the amount is 4.5 g / m 2 to 5 g / m 2 .
  • printing forms are on the printing cylinder 29 arranged cliché. These printing forms 29 have the desired one Form on which the shift area in the corresponding forms supposed to accept. These printing forms 29 are elastic.
  • a rubber-like material called "Vulkallon 70 Shore” used.
  • a marl rubber can be used for the second mass.
  • This material choice for the Printing forms 29 have the effect that those picked up by the screened anilox roller Mass that is recorded in the form of a grid area in front of the Delivery onto the paper web spreads on the surface of the printing forms, so that the raster effect disappears. This allows layers to be reached that enable an optimal copy quality.
